    Position Summary

    The Recovery Place Kent Nurse Manager is responsible for managing the 24-hour nursing units (Evaluation and Treatment and Secure Withdrawal Management and Stabilization) to provide safe, efficient, and quality patient care.

    In meeting this responsibility, the Nurse Manager assists in the selection of unit nursing staff, schedules and supervises unit staff, and develops and implements unit programs to meet specific patient care needs.

    The Nurse Manager provides leadership to promote professional nursing practice, and further, provides administrative leadership through mentoring and training, participation in administrative decision-making processes, and support and development of policies and programs.

    Essential Job Functions
    ·

    Ensure nursing practice compliance with state, county, federal regulations, as well as accrediting bodies such as The Joint Commission.
    ·

    Ensure nursing compliance with Infection Control measures.
    ·

    Generate schedules for nursing staff to ensure adequate staffing for safe care of all admitted clients.
    ·

    Work directly with Scheduling Coordinator to design and assign nursing schedules.
    ·

    Assign, direct, supervise, and evaluate nursing staff on the delivery of patient care.
    ·

    Develop and oversee nursing workflows to ensure productivity, efficiency, and quality patient care.
    ·

    Participate in direct nursing activities as needed.
    ·

    Order supplies and equipment and supervise the proper use and maintenance of facility equipment.
    ·

    Foster a team culture of safety, flexibility, creativity, mutual support and dedication to client care.
    ·

    Promote a safe, calm, secure environment of care to promote recovery and wellness.
    ·

    Plan and conduct team meetings to discuss patient care, progress and planning.
    ·


    Participate in recruiting, hiring, and other administrative duties, to include primary disciplinary and termination decisions for nursing staff in concert with Human Resources and the Director of Nursing.

    ·

    Assist in orientation of new hires.
    ·

    Develop and provide staff training on nursing and clinical issues as identified.
    ·

    Evaluate employee performance and report as required to Director of Nursing/ HR.
    ·

    Make recommendations about changes to nursing services, participate in creation or revision of policies and procedures as requested.
    ·

    Participate in organizational, regional and partner meetings to keep abreast of current issues, inform and educate staff accordingly.
    ·


    Participate in chart review, auditing, and utilization review activities to ensure compliance with regulations, safety, and quality of care measures.

    ·


    Interact with the public, county, state and federal agencies on behalf of the organization as part of the management and leadership team.

    Minimum Qualifications

    Education:
    ·

    Bachelor's of Science in Nursing (BSN) required; Master's degree in nursing, healthcare, business or related field desirable
    ·

    Current license to practice nursing in Washington State

    Experience:
    ·

    1-2 years of nursing experience in a supervisory role
    ·

    3 years of nursing experience (psychiatric nursing or detox preferred)
    ·

    Familiarity with WAC requirements, Joint Commission standards, and professional standards of mental health and substance use disorder treatment

    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:
    ·

    Basic computer literacy including familiarity with use of EMR and Microsoft office products
    ·

    Familiarity with principles and practices of effective employee supervision, development and evaluation
    ·

    Understanding of the laws and regulations pertaining to civil commitment in WA
    ·

    Familiarity with state and federal regulations pertaining to psychiatric and SUD treatment
    ·

    Familiarity with uses and functions of psychiatric medications and narcotics
    ·

    Familiarity with best practices in substance use disorder treatment including detoxification protocols
    ·

    Understanding of common mental and physical illnesses, disabilities, injuries, nutrition
    ·

    Familiarity with safety practices related to care in locked psychiatric facilities
    ·

    Proficiency in operating basic medical equipment
    ·

    High integrity/ethical standards
    ·

    Ability to establish positive, respectful and collaborative professional relationships
    ·

    Flexibility, team-orientation
    ·

    Ability to work effectively under pressure
    ·

    Receptive to change and presentation of new knowledge
    ·

    Ability to anticipate challenges and implement innovative solutions
    ·

    Dedication to providing client-centered, culturally-sensitive, trauma-informed care
    ·

    Ability to exercise independent judgment in emergencies
    Working Conditions
    Direct nursing care requires the ability to lift, push, pull, twist, stoop, lift up to 50lbs without assistance.

    Most work takes place in usual office working conditions, where the noise level in the work area is typical of most office environments with telephones, personal interruptions, and background noises.

    Perform duties of a nurse as needed, which will include exposure to hazardous materials (such as body fluids, needle sticks).

    Company Description Valley Cities is a community behavioral health center established by the people of South King County in 1965.

    Today, we operate comprehensive outpatient clinics in Auburn, Enumclaw, Federal Way, Kent, Meridian (Northgate), Midway (Des Moines), Rainier Beach, and Renton.

    Inpatient services are in Seattle and Kent.
